Release checklist — Vantrell transcode farm. Before promoting a farm image: drain the Oxhollow region first, confirm zero in-flight jobs, then roll the remaining regions one at a time. Contractors: never skip the codec-conformance suite, even for config-only changes; a bad preset once corrupted a week of output. Validate that HDR passthrough still works on the sample set from the Pellwick library. Record the staging run's sign-off, then paste the build token below.

session token of kahag-bawip = htk6_729d08

## DiagramForge Environments

Undo and redo in the DiagramForge editor are backed by a command-log service, so history survives page reloads. Each environment (dev, staging, prod) runs its own log store with different retention and snapshot intervals. Reviewers should note that staging intentionally caps the undo stack at 50 entries to surface truncation bugs before prod. When checking a diff against an environment, compare behavior against the values below. The staging configuration is as follows.

config for yahof-tajop:
zorath:
  pin: 7493
  metrics_host: metrics.zorath.tolvaqsys.internal
  tenant: praiel
  seal: seal_fd9cd4f1

**Q: Does Plainframe strip EXIF data before release builds ship sample images?**

Yes. The release pipeline runs the Plainframe scrubber on every bundled image, removing GPS coordinates, device serials, and timestamps. As release manager, verify the scrub report shows zero residual tags before signing off; a single flagged file blocks the build. If the scrubber's signed config is corrupted, restore it from escrow using the recovery passphrase, which is:

strongbox words: rusael-wenmir-quenir-ralvan-novix-holath-belax

# Artifact Signing — FeedWhistle

Hey, welcome aboard! FeedWhistle (our podcast feed validator) ships signed tarballs only — unsigned builds get rejected by the Larkmoor release gate, no exceptions. The signing step runs locally on your machine after the build passes lint and the schema tests. Import the team signing key into your keyring first. Here's the key you'll need.

deploy key for baweg-bajeg: bky9_DYLNv2wGq